About Belgrade

Belgrade, the capital of Serbia, offers a mix of history, culture, and vibrant nightlife. One of the most significant sites is Kalemegdan Fortress, which provides a glimpse into the city's past and stunning views of the confluence of the Sava and Danube rivers. The fortress area is a popular spot for leisurely walks and picnics.

The Knez Mihailova Street is another highlight, serving as the main pedestrian zone filled with shops, cafes, and street performers. This lively street is ideal for experiencing the local atmosphere and enjoying a coffee or a meal in one of the many establishments.

For those interested in art and history, the Museum of Contemporary Art and the National Museum of Serbia are essential stops. The contemporary museum features a diverse collection of modern works, while the national museum houses an extensive collection of artifacts and artworks that tell the story of Serbia’s heritage.

Belgrade's diverse architectural styles are best appreciated in neighborhoods like Stari Grad and Vračar. Stari Grad showcases a mix of Baroque, Neoclassical, and Brutalist architecture, while Vračar is known for the impressive Saint Sava Temple, one of the largest Orthodox churches in the world.

In the evening, the city's nightlife comes alive, particularly in the Skadarlija district, known for its bohemian atmosphere and traditional Serbian restaurants. This area offers a unique dining experience with live music and a vibrant ambiance.

Additionally, a visit to Ada Ciganlija, an island on the Sava River, provides opportunities for outdoor activities like swimming, cycling, and picnicking. The area is a popular recreational spot during the warmer months.

Lastly, exploring the local food scene is a must. Serbian cuisine features hearty dishes, and trying local specialties such as ćevapi and sarma can be a rewarding experience. The blend of flavors reflects the country's rich culinary tradition.
